How to Celebrate National Autism Awareness Day and Month in April

Tips to help you commemorate, celebrate, and support the United Nations World World Autism Awareness Day on April 2nd and National Awareness Day Month in April.

  1. Check for autism-related conferences in your area.
  2. Help  to advocate and educate people about autism.
  3. Recommend autism-friendly businesses to others.
  4. If you own a business, light it up blue to raise awareness about autism
  5. Raise awareness in the community by hosting an autism social in your area. View Family Autism Network’s social toolkit here.
  6. Follow organizations celebrating Autism Awareness and share their posts.
  7. Give special thanks to teachers and therapists that have made a difference.
  8. Spend time with a friend or family member with autism; consider giving friends and family a respite break.
